Annual Independence Day Fireworks will be held throughout Kill Devil Hills and Nags Head. Visit Outer Banks Visitor’s Bureau for more information.

In Corolla, celebrate Independence Day with the 17th Annual Corolla Festival of Fireworks at the Currituck Heritage Park. Beginning at 6 pm, enjoy food, fun, and entertainment for the entire family. Fireworks will begin at dusk overlooking the Currituck Sound. Bring blankets or beach chairs and enjoy the best fireworks display on the Outer Banks! Admission is free. For more information call 252-453-9040 or whaleheadclub.org.
